Inatori Gin Sui Sou is a historic onsen ryokan, established in 1957. The highlight is the view of Sagami Bay right in front! It feels so refreshing! All guest rooms have an ocean view. Now, let’s head to the open-air bath. It’s huge! The main attraction is definitely this view. The ocean spreads out right in front of you. Kinda feels like people could see you from outside. A small towel is a must to keep yourself covered. But this view is unbeatable! It’s a breathtaking panorama. The spring quality is sodium-calcium-chloride. It’s similar to seawater because it contains salt. It’s known to be good for cuts and burns. And it prevents sweat evaporation, so it’s excellent for warmth retention.
